The Department of Military and Veterans Affairs is seeking a dedicated HVAC Refrigeration Technician to join our crew at the Division of Installation Maintenance in Fort Indiantown Gap.
In this role, you will be responsible for the maintenance, adjustment, monitoring, and operation of HVAC systems, temperature controls, and related equipment.

In this position, you will perform scheduled preventative maintenance on all HVAC units and assist in the installation of liquid petroleum, oil and electric, and natural gas-related equipment.
Your duties will include installing new units and component parts, making adjustments, and repairing various types of HVAC systems.
You can expect to identify and troubleshoot complex equipment malfunctions, perform diagnostics, and test equipment to ensure functionality.
Additionally, you will prepare material lists of assigned jobs, maintain records of work performed and material utilized, and return any unused materials and equipment to stock.
